The Rise of Agile Leadership

Agile methodologies, once the domain of software development, have increasingly become integral to strategic leadership. Agile leadership is about fostering a culture of adaptability, responsiveness, and continuous improvement. In a rapidly changing business environment, agile leaders are better equipped to navigate uncertainty and drive innovative solutions.

Practical Insights:

- Flexibility and Adaptability: Agile leaders must be willing to pivot strategies quickly in response to market changes or new opportunities.

- Cross-Functional Collaboration: Encouraging collaboration across different departments can lead to more holistic and effective problem-solving.

- Continuous Learning: Agile leaders should embrace a mindset of continuous learning and improvement, staying updated with the latest industry trends and technologies.

Technological Innovations in Strategic Leadership

Technology is transforming the way leaders approach strategic decision-making. From data analytics to artificial intelligence, new tools are providing leaders with unprecedented insights and capabilities.

Practical Insights:

- Data-Driven Decision Making: Leveraging data analytics can help leaders make more informed decisions, reducing risks and increasing efficiency. For example, predictive analytics can forecast market trends, enabling proactive strategic planning.

- AI and Automation: AI tools can automate routine tasks, freeing up leaders to focus on high-level strategic thinking. Additionally, AI can provide valuable insights through pattern recognition and predictive modeling.

- Digital Transformation: Embracing digital transformation initiatives can enhance operational efficiency and customer experience. Leaders must stay informed about emerging technologies and their potential impact on their industry.

The Role of Sustainability and Ethical Leadership

Sustainability and ethical considerations are no longer optional; they are essential components of modern strategic leadership. Consumers and stakeholders are increasingly demanding that businesses operate responsibly, and leaders must integrate these values into their strategies.

Practical Insights:

- Sustainable Practices: Implementing sustainable business practices can reduce operational costs and enhance brand reputation. This includes adopting eco-friendly technologies, reducing waste, and promoting sustainable supply chain management.

- Ethical Decision Making: Ethical leadership involves making decisions that are not only profitable but also morally sound. This includes ensuring fair labor practices, transparency in operations, and respect for human rights.

- Stakeholder Engagement: Engaging with stakeholders, including employees, customers, and communities, can help leaders understand their expectations and build trust. Regular communication and feedback mechanisms are crucial.

Preparing for the Future: Emerging Trends in Strategic Leadership

The future of strategic leadership is shaped by a confluence of factors, including globalization, technological advancements, and societal shifts. Leaders must be prepared to navigate these changes with foresight and agility.

Future Developments:

- Global Collaboration: As businesses become more global, leaders must foster a mindset of international collaboration. Understanding cultural nuances and leveraging global talent pools can drive innovation and growth.

- Remote Work and Virtual Leadership: The rise of remote work has transformed leadership dynamics. Effective virtual leadership requires strong communication skills, trust-building strategies, and the ability to manage virtual teams.

- Corporate Social Responsibility (CSR): CSR initiatives are becoming more integrated into business strategies. Leaders must demonstrate a commitment to social and environmental responsibility to build a positive brand image and attract socially conscious consumers.
